EuroCham President: SBV operating very well
Mr. Alain Cany, President of the European Chamber of Commerce in Vietnam (EuroCham), told VnEconomy / VET that while devaluations of the VND have increased over the last two weeks, the currency remains strong, is improving, and is holding up better than many other currencies. The State Bank of Vietnam (SBV), he said, has been doing a good job.

SBV still cautious about credit situation
According to a State Bank of Vietnam (SBV) survey, although credit institutions believe that credit demand will continue to improve in the second half of 2022, the SBV’s operating point of view is still relatively cautious in the face of inflationary pressure as well as the devaluation of the VND. It emphasized maintaining credit growth in 2022 at 14 per cent.
